Licence to Chill or Licence to Steal?

The casino operates under a Curacao license. That is a legal checkbox, not a consumer protection guarantee. The bigger red flag is its status on AskGamblers, where it is listed as terminated. That status is earned, not handed out randomly. It flags an operation that has broken the platform’s terms, often linked directly to how players are treated when they try to cash out.

Cashouts: The Waiting Game

Depositing is frictionless. Visa, Mastercard, Payz, Perfect Money – plenty of on-ramps. The off-ramp is where the gears grind. Withdrawal limits are capped, and the pending period is set at 36 hours. That is a full day and a half where your money sits in limbo before processing even begins. The process is designed to test your patience.

  1. Submit the withdrawal request through the cluttered interface.
  2. Wait through the mandatory pending period while the casino reviews your play.
  3. Provide extensive verification documents – often multiple rounds of them.
  4. Hope the request isn’t reversed or delayed beyond the stated policy.

What Players Are Actually Saying

The complaint log reads like a broken record. Withdrawal rejections. Account closures right after a win. Verification loops that never seem to end. Out of dozens of logged complaints, only a fraction were marked as resolved. The average amount tied up wasn’t pocket change. It paints a clear picture: this is a casino that collects deposits far better than it processes payouts. Support exists – live chat is active – but response times creep toward two days, which defeats the purpose of “live.”

  • Withdrawals stuck in “processing” for days beyond the stated policy.
  • Accounts locked or closed shortly after a winning withdrawal is requested.
  • Verification requirements that shift mid-process.
